Abstract EN

Objective.

This study was conducted to assess the value of CT and MR imaging in the preoperative evaluation of ICA encasement.

Methods.

Based upon three patient groups this study was performed.

Retrospective analysis of 260 neck dissection reports from 2001 to 2010 was performed to determine unexpected peroperative-diagnosed encasement.

Two experienced head and neck radiologists reviewed 12 scans for encasement.

Results.

In four out of 260 (1.5%) patients undergoing neck dissection, preoperative imaging was false negative as there was peroperative encasement of the ICA.

Of 380 patients undergoing preoperative imaging, the radiologist reported encasement of the ICA in 25 cases.

In 342 cases no encasement was described, 125 of these underwent neck dissection, and 2 had encasement peroperatively.

The interobserver variation kappa varied from 0.273 to 1 for the different characteristics studied.

Conclusion.

These retrospectively studied cohorts demonstrate that preoperative assessment of encasement of the ICA using MRI and/or CT was of value in evaluation of ICA encasement and therefore contributively in selecting operable patients (without ICA encasement), since in only 1.5% encasement was missed.

However, observer variation affects the reliability of this feature.
